As your family grows, so do your needs. With a design that is suitable for growth, you do not have to often change houses or renovate extensively. It makes all the difference if you can plan accordingly at the beginning to provide your family with a flexible space to match their dynamic lifestyle.
When the family is growing, it requires a home that is multifunctional. Consider rooms that allow for easy-changing purposes years down the line. This would mean a nursery that, over time, becomes a playroom and, eventually, a study area as your children grow. Furniture that combines purposes, such as a foldable crib that doubles into a desk, or convertible storage units, will also be very necessary. This means your home changes without needing constant remodeling.
A key aspect of designing a home that grows with your family is planning for the future. This means designing spaces that allow for easy expansion. Leave room for additional bedrooms or an extra bathroom, and think about how you’ll use spaces like the basement or attic as your family’s needs change. Children are full of energy and can make a real mess of your home. Make sure to use materials that will stand the test of time, from durable flooring to spill-resistant furniture with scratch marks. Timeless styles over trends ensure that your home remains functional and appealing as your family grows.
A house that can grow with your family is one that has clever decisions made in today’s future. Just a little bit of foresight and right design choices will keep going and continue to meet all the new necessities of your changing family without the stress of frequent remodels or moves.
